#FD69B2 Hex color

#FD69B2

The hexadecimal color code #FD69B2 corresponds to the code RGB( 253, 105, 178 ). It's a shade of Pink. This color is a combination of red (at 0,99 level), green (at 0,41 level) and blue (at 0,70 level). Its brightness is 70% and its saturation is 97%. It is composed of red at 47%, green at 19% and blue at 33%.
